Situated in the heart of San Francisco, Civic Center is home to many of the city’s beloved cultural institutions and official government buildings. San Francisco City Hall, War Memorial Opera House, Bill Graham Civic Auditorium, Asian Art Museum, Louise M. Davies Symphony Hall, and the Main Branch of the San Francisco Public Library are all located in the neighborhood.
Aside from its official appearance, Civic Center also offers residential flavor in the form of diverse eateries, cozy cafes, retail shops, community events, farmers markets, and high-rise apartments. Several educational institutions are located in Civic Center, including UC Hastings College of the Law, the Art Institute of California San Francisco, and the San Francisco Conservatory of Music. Convenience to multiple MUNI and BART lines makes getting around from Civic Center a breeze.

The GreatSchools Rating helps parents compare schools within a state based on a variety of school quality indicators and provides a helpful picture of how effectively each school serves all of its students. Ratings are on a scale of 1 (below average) to 10 (above average) and can include test scores, college readiness, academic progress, advanced courses, equity, discipline and attendance data. We also advise parents to visit schools, consider other information on school performance and programs, and consider family needs as part of the school selection process.

Dealing with The Civic’s property management has been one of the most frustrating experiences. Getting responses from them on basic issues was nearly impossible, and every request felt like an uphill battle. •Utility Costs: I was told my utility bill would be around $60/month due to low-flow faucets, but my first bill was $180/month—triple the expected amount. Turns out, they use RealPage, a system under DOJ investigation and banned by the Board of Supervisors. •Move-in Chaos: Once I signed the lease, I never received move-in instructions. I had to scramble on moving day and even lacked access to the freight elevator. •Noise Complaints Ignored: When I asked for updates regarding excessive noise from a nearby construction site, management simply sent a generic monthly pamphlet with no useful information and told me to reach out to the construction team myself. •Locker System Issues: Instead of helping with access issues, they referred me to the locker provider, even though the contract is with the building, not residents. •Gym Wipes: I requested sanitizing wipes for the gym six or seven times via email. After they assured me it would be resolved, I returned to the gym—and nothing had changed. They blamed maintenance, acting as if they had no control over the issue. If you’re considering living here, just be prepared to handle everything yourself because the property management is either unresponsive, incompetent, or just doesn’t care. 5 days a week, a garbage pickup truck stop by and make a ridiculous noise almost everyday around 3am. That and you can hear people screaming and making noise at the building right next to it (San Francisco Department of Public Health). I work from home so I spent few months everyday at this place, and not a moment of peace here 24/7. It was slightly cheaper then other similar buildings nearby, and you'll find out the reason for it in the first night. Please, Don't make the same mistake I made.
